Van Hollen Statement on Escalating Violence in Israel and Gaza

Today, U.S. Senator Chris Van Hollen (D-Md.) released the following statement regarding the escalating violence in Israel and Gaza:

“I am deeply concerned about the violence that has engulfed the Israeli and Palestinian people in recent days and the tragic loss of innocent life. This week, escalating tensions in Jerusalem erupted into a full-scale conflict.

“I endorse Secretary of State Blinken’s call for the immediate de-escalation of hostilities between Israel and Hamas to protect the lives of innocent civilians. Israel is fully within its rights to take measures to defend itself against the rocket assault launched by Hamas terrorists. The latest attacks also underscore the importance of the Iron Dome defense system. 

“Hamas’s actions only serve to undermine the pursuit of the legitimate aspirations of the Palestinian people. Both Israelis and Palestinians have a right to live in security, a right to self-determination, and a right to have their human rights protected.

“Sadly, we have seen this violent cycle too many times before, and we know it does not resolve the grievances of any side. It only leaves death and destruction in its wake. No parent wants to raise a child in a generation under fire that believes peace is not possible, views a neighbor as an enemy or a threat, or feels their basic humanity is in question. We must all be focused on actions that show the way out of this darkness.

“The United States and its allies need to work with the parties to end the immediate violence and help create a path toward a future where both Israelis and Palestinians can live in peace and dignity. I have spoken with U.S. National Security Advisor Jake Sullivan and others in the Biden Administration about the importance of working to advance these goals.”
